In Japanese, "zakura" (桜) refers to cherry blossoms, specifically the flowers of the cherry tree. These blossoms are culturally significant in Japan, symbolizing the transient nature of life and beauty, as they bloom briefly in spring. The viewing of cherry blossoms, known as "hanami," is a popular tradition where people gather to appreciate the fleeting beauty of these flowers.
His Shikai is Senbon Zakura. It turns his blade into hundreds of tiny blades that look like flower petals. They are very powerful. His Bankai is Senbon Zakura Kageyoshi. He drops his sword into the ground, where it disintegrates into tens of thousands of microscopic blades that, when put together, look like flower petals as well. This is very fast and powerful. It gave Ichigo a really tough time when they fought. He forced Ichigo into his Hollow state.
